• Unified framework integrating kernel graph fusion, data completion, and tensor learning for incomplete multi-view clustering. • Adaptive fusion of global and local structural information with dynamic weight adjustment for robust performance. • Kernel-based missing data handling with local affinity matrix guidance for robust representation learning. • Tensor-based modeling of high-order view correlations to enhance clustering performance.
